The influence factors include the effects of filling ratio, oblique angle, working fluid, heating power and start-up temperature on the thermal performance of the PHP. The heat transfer performances of two new types of flat plate pulsating heat pipe (PHP) with double sides triangular and rectangular channel were studied. The results show that these two kinds of the PHP can work stably and have good thermal performance. However, the heat transfer performance of the PHP with triangular channel has better performance than rectangular channel.
